GENERAL SUMMARY OF POSITION:

 

SPARC focuses on conducting research and developing knowledge to improve services, quality of life, and promote recovery for people with or at risk of mental health conditions, and their families. A main component of SPARC is the dissemination of knowledge through a range of activities that include teaching, publishing, speaking, consulting, and training.  Adhering to established protocols, the research coordinator will be responsible for recruiting study participants over the telephone, managing study data, collecting and quality-checking data (qualitative and quantitative from participants, providers, and practices), analyzing survey responses, analyzing qualitative data for emerging themes and drafting codebooks. The research coordinator will maintain effective working relationships with study practices to facilitate data collection. The research coordinator will assist in the development of qualitative survey instruments and verify existing measures to be included in a new research project. An individual familiar with REDCap, Quickbase, NVivo and Dedoose for data analyses preferred. The research coordinator will adhere to Good Clinical Practice (GCP) guidelines and all human participant protection practices.

 

Under the direction of the Principal Investigator or designee, the Research Coordinator I is responsible for carrying out multiple complex research protocols.

 

This position requires flexibility to work on some night shifts and weekend schedule. 

 

M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Collaborate with investigators in the design, development, and documentation of data forms, questionnaires, and other survey materials
  • Responsible for aspects of the development of research recommendations and the design of research projects
  • Participate in the grant, manuscript, and Institutional Review Board process
  • Develop overall research plan for conducting surveys in the community
  • Conduct in-person or telephonic field research
  • Monitor selection and randomization process of study participants
  • Coordinate data collection of study participants, complete case report forms, and develop and maintain spreadsheets
  • Collect and maintain questionnaires and other data forms from study participants
  • Perform literature searches and write detailed written summaries of the findings
  • Collaborate with other project leaders on data presentation, interpretation and writing of scientific reports 
  • Develop and maintain computerized data files for all data to be collected
  • May assist with budget /operational aspect of grant and contract proposals
  • Prepare summary reports and ongoing project evaluations for investigators
  • May help recruit, select, supervise and direct the activities of data collection employees and Research Technicians
  • Conduct quality control check on field data collection system
  • Collaborate with other research sites to insure consistency between research sites and accuracy of documentation
  • Perform other duties as required.

 

 

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S:

  • Bachelor’s degree in the sciences, health care, or equivalent experience
  • 1 year of related experience
  • Experience in using computer-based tools (Word, Excel, Access, Outlook, PowerPoint, etc.)
  • Oral and written communication skills
  • Excellent organization, analytical, and interpersonal skills required
  • Ability to travel to off-site locations
